This series of three field guides explores space through both content and structure, using distinct grid systems to reinforce each topic. The first guide follows a manuscript grid, presenting a clear, continuous narrative of space history, from early discoveries to present-day advancements. The second adopts a column grid to organize information about the solar system, highlighting ten key elements: the eight planets, the sun, and the moon. The final guide shifts to a deconstructed grid, reflecting the forward-looking and complex nature of the Artemis Program, including details on the launch, crew members, their roles, and its broader implications for the future of space travel.
This project was driven by a personal interest in space and a curiosity for how information can be visually structured. That enthusiasm shaped both the design and content, allowing the series to feel engaging, intentional, and reflective of a genuine passion for the subject.
